Reading, Writing, and Researching for History: A Guide for College Students
Bowdoin College's very detailed guide to reading, writing, and researching history papers is an excellent starting point for a whole range of history projects. Students will find particularly useful the tips on reading primary and secondary sources, as well as the guidelines for evaluating their own work.
